Another unexpected item I found in a book I picked up, this one an 1801 copy of ‘Sorrows of Werter, translated from the German [the first into English] of Baron Göethe by William Render.”
Render was interestingly an acquaintance of a brother of the real Charlotte who inspired the story. 🧵
